A 22-Member, multi-sectoral delegation lead by Mr. N Kumar, President IJCCI visited Japan between September 26 & 30, 2016. The delegation members called on some dignitaries of Japan and India. The members had Business Seminars and Business Networking Events in Tokyo, Yokohama, Osaka and Hiroshima.
